Drunk Truck Driver Fined ₹15,000 After Dangerous High-Speed Chase on Raipur–Durg Highway


Durg, Chhattisgarh |In a swift enforcement action, Durg Police traffic officials took strict action against a heavily loaded truck driver for drunken and reckless driving on the Raipur–Durg National Highway, averting a potential major accident.

According to officials, the incident occurred on February 18, 2026, when the Traffic Police Interceptor Team spotted a loaded Hyva truck (registration number CG 07 CF 6324) being driven at excessive speed in a highly dangerous manner during routine patrolling near the Supela area. The erratic driving posed a serious threat to other motorists and pedestrians on the busy highway.

Considering the gravity of the situation, the police team chased the vehicle and safely intercepted it near Nehru Nagar Gurudwara Chowk. Upon inspection, the driver was subjected to a breath analyzer test, which confirmed alcohol consumption while driving.

The traffic police registered a case under Section 185 (drunk driving) and Section 184 (dangerous and rash driving) of the Motor Vehicles Act. The vehicle was seized and produced before the court. The Honorable Court subsequently imposed a fine of ₹15,000 on the driver.

Police officials praised the alertness and prompt response of the interceptor team personnel, stating that their timely action helped prevent a possible road mishap.
